Learning to Breathe

A Poem by Meg Coyle Irsay

This plan you have for staying calm cannot get through you’ll need a bomb

You’ll need a crisis and lots of time, to balance all this yours or mine

This plan that you’ve have been driving hard, cannot release you from your guard

This plan you built out of the sticks your parents gave you brick by brick

has taken you right up to the wall but can never take you through

the opening is too small

Your fear of uncertainty has pulled your will tight

And your wild heart now works for the  fight

It was that or turn around and flee but that is no way to remember you’re free

The plan you have to keep your calm cannot be made

It must be found.

Contributed by Meg Coyle Irsay
